mirror of
https://github.com/Gnucash/gnucash.git
synced 2025-02-25 18:55:30 -06:00
Make the plugin widget destructor function optional.
git-svn-id: svn+ssh://svn.gnucash.org/repo/gnucash/branches/gnucash-gnome2-dev@9256 57a11ea4-9604-0410-9ed3-97b8803252fd
This commit is contained in:
@@ -89,8 +89,9 @@ gnc_plugin_create_page (GncPlugin *plugin,
|
||||
const gchar *uri)
|
||||
{
|
||||
g_return_val_if_fail (GNC_IS_PLUGIN (plugin), NULL);
|
||||
g_return_val_if_fail (GNC_PLUGIN_GET_IFACE (plugin)->create_page != NULL, NULL);
|
||||
|
||||
if (!GNC_PLUGIN_GET_IFACE (plugin)->create_page)
|
||||
return NULL;
|
||||
return GNC_PLUGIN_GET_IFACE (plugin)->create_page (plugin, uri);
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user